Liquidity Management in Hotel Industries: A Crucial Aspect of Financial Performance
In today's competitive hotel industry, liquidity management has become a vital component of financial performance. According to a survey by the UK's Hotel and Catering Industry Association, 75% of hoteliers reported that cash flow management was a significant challenge (Source: HCA, 2020). A professional certificate in liquidity management can equip hotel professionals with the necessary skills to optimize cash flow, reduce financial risk, and improve overall business performance.
